// Controls the batch window for Murmuration email digests. Digests are
// assembled hourly but only dispatched when the queue exceeds this threshold
// or the window expires, whichever comes first. Lowering it increases send
// frequency and SMTP load on the Fenwharf relay. Raised from 200 to 500 after
// the March backlog incident. The change shipped in the build identified
// below.

session token of kahog-bahif = htk9_f63daec35

The tax-rate lookup cache in the Breva checkout service worries me. Entries are keyed only by region code, so a stale or poisoned entry would apply the wrong rate to every order in that region until expiry. Please verify: TTLs are short enough to bound exposure, negative lookups aren't cached, and the refresh path revalidates against the signed rate feed rather than trusting upstream blindly. Also confirm eviction is size-bounded so an attacker can't churn the keyspace. Current cache settings for review:

limits module of yagaf-yajef:
RATE_LIMITS = {
    "novwyn": 950,
    "wenath": 428,
    "prawyn": 413,
    "gorvan": 539,
    "praael": 870,
    "drumir": 113,
    "gordor": 439,
}

Handover: EchoTrail audio-guide app

Taking over from me is straightforward. EchoTrail serves tour audio for the Veldmoor Museum app; content is synced nightly from the curators' CMS, and the playback API sits behind the Lanset gateway. Most incidents are CDN cache misses after a content push — purge and re-sync fixes them. The offline bundle builder runs weekly; if it fails, visitors just fall back to streaming, so it's not urgent. Everything tunable lives in one place. The service reads the following configuration on boot.

settings of fahag-haduf:
[ulaox]
port = 8443
region = south-2
host = ulaox.lumiccorp.internal
timeout_ms = 500
retries = 8

Ticket #—Facilities: Mail room relocation

Hi team — the mail room at Dunmere Court is shifting from B1 to the ground floor annexe this Thursday. Couriers will be redirected, but expect a few strays at the loading dock for a week or so. Please move the parcel shelves and franking machine before noon. The annexe door stays locked during the move; let yourselves in with the code below.

door code, tajof-kageg: bdg-QVDCE-3